lib/ayadn/alias.rb in ayadn-1.4.2 vs lib/ayadn/alias.rb in ayadn-1.4.3
- old
+ new
@@ -19,11 +19,11 @@
puts Status.done
else
puts Status.error_missing_channel_id
end
rescue => e
- Errors.global_error("alias/create", args, e)
+ Errors.global_error({error: e, caller: caller, data: [args]})
ensure
Databases.close_all
end
end
@@ -39,11 +39,11 @@
puts Status.done
else
Action.quit Status.wrong_arguments
end
rescue => e
- Errors.global_error("alias/delete", args, e)
+ Errors.global_error({error: e, caller: caller, data: [args]})
ensure
Databases.close_all
end
end
@@ -63,11 +63,11 @@
puts Status.done
else
puts "\nFile '#{new_db}' doesn't exist.".color(:red)
end
rescue => e
- Errors.global_error("alias/import", database, e)
+ Errors.global_error({error: e, caller: caller, data: [database]})
ensure
Databases.close_all
end
end
@@ -88,11 +88,11 @@
end
else
puts Status.empty_list
end
rescue => e
- Errors.global_error("alias/list", args, e)
+ Errors.global_error({error: e, caller: caller, data: [options]})
ensure
Databases.close_all
end
end
@@ -108,10 +108,10 @@
puts Status.done
else
abort Status.canceled
end
rescue => e
- Errors.global_error("alias/clear", args, e)
+ Errors.global_error({error: e, caller: caller, data: []})
ensure
Databases.close_all
end
end